Develop a model to describe the movement of matter among plants, animals, decomposers, and the environment in an ecosystem
What mastery looks like
- Describe the role of decomposers (fungi, bacteria, worms) in breaking down dead matter
- Trace the movement of matter: plant grows using soil nutrients → animal eats plant → animal dies → decomposers return nutrients to soil
- Create or interpret a simple diagram showing matter cycling through an ecosystem
